"Hometown Losers's song Heart Attack" is a poignant exploration of the overwhelming emotions that arise when encountering intense attraction. The lyrics vividly depict the singer's physical and emotional response to a person they are infatuated with. The opening line, "Somebody call an ambulance cause I had a heart attack when you crossed my eyes," metaphorically expresses the sudden impact this person has had on the singer, causing their heart to race and their world to momentarily stop. The lyrics then delve into the singer's struggle to maintain composure and stay present in the presence of this individual.
The song encapsulates the dizzying sensation of love, as the singer describes being left breathless and desperately yearning for the other person's presence. Lines such as "You take my breath away" and "Every time we speak, all I ever want to do is sweep you off your two feet" highlight the intense admiration and desire the singer feels. However, amidst this passion, there is a sense of vulnerability and nervousness, as the singer admits to feeling paralyzed and forgetting themselves in the presence of the other person.
The chorus, "Call an ambulance cause I had a heart attack when you crossed my eyes and now I'm struggling to stay alive," amplifies the metaphorical collision of emotions experienced in such encounters. It expresses the overwhelming impact this person has had on the singer's life and their desperate need for their presence. The song concludes with a bittersweet realization that the singer cannot make promises or rescue themselves, as they yearn for the other person's lasting presence.
Overall, "Heart Attack" beautifully captures the rollercoaster of emotions that come with falling in love and the vulnerability that arises when captivated by someone's presence.
